Some weariness goes deeper than physical exhaustion.

It is the heaviness that comes from grief.

The ache of disappointment.

The loneliness of feeling unseen.

The strain of carrying responsibilities while quietly wondering how much more your heart can take.

When we are hurting, we may feel pressure to stay strong, keep smiling, and reassure everyone that we are fine. But God never asks us to pretend in His presence.

He already knows where it hurts.

He sees the tears that never fall in front of anyone else.

He understands the prayers that come out as nothing more than a sigh.

And He does not stand at a distance from our pain.

Scripture tells us that He is close to the brokenhearted. He meets us in the very places we would rather escape and reminds us that our pain has not made us invisible to Him.

You may not feel strong today.

You do not have to.

God’s strength is not reserved for the people who have everything together. It is offered freely to those who know they need Him.

“The LORD is close to the brokenhearted and saves those who are crushed in spirit.”

— Psalm 34:18
